To be clear, selling in-person is not really anonymous. You of course need to physically meet this person (which could lead back to you).

If, for instance, you sold someone tainted coins from the Bitfinex hack: once that person spends those coins with a 3rd party, the FBI might be knocking on his door asking for every detail about you. Better be careful to cover your IP address securely when using LBC also in that case! Tongue
